Abstract

An essay is presented that discusses the author's experience of being accidentally placed in a special education high school science class as a result of the U.S. Education for All Handicapped Children Act of 1975. Also noted are the U.S. No Child Left Behind Act (NCLB), the Individuals With Disabilities Education Act (IDEA) and its mandates of Individualized Education Programs (IEPs), and the requirements that students with disabilities make Adequate Yearly Progress (AYP) under NCLB.
